a little beer 101, if the desire is to arrive with skunked beer, then pack it. Otherwise I wouldn't advise packing the beer since it will be exposed to radiation at security checks. When the beer is exposed in this manner for a period of time, the hop-derived molecules, called isohumulones, are basically ripped apart. Some of these parts bind with sulfur atoms to create that "skunk" character, which is similar in character to a skunk's natural defense and is such a potent compound that parts-per-trillion can be detected and even ruin a beer. Although brown bottles aid in protecting beer from being light-struck, it hardly makes the beer invincible. Green or clear bottles provide little to no protection. Low carbs in Belize? You have a few choices on beer: Belikin, Belikin stout, Belikin premium, Belikin draft, Lighthouse(light hahaha),Heineken, Guiness, & MGD(certain bars & stores only). Some places had Budweiser signs but none to be found. The lightest beer that you did not have to chew through was the Belikin draft(on tap) not many places serve it.
Belikin is $1.50-2.00 at stores per bottle. My big beef with Belikin is the bottles are SOOO thick that you always think you have 1/2 a beer when in reality it is empty. When you pour one into a cup it is about 8-9 ounces, not 12.
My friend is a Mich Ultra fan so we searched ALL of AC and CC and found NO Budweiser products. There were some places with wine coolers and Smirnoff stuff but NO Bud anywhere. MGD is only in nips and tastes like some nasty skunked stuff(Same in the states). If he is a diehard Bud fan....bring it!

I have never heard of x-rays causing skunking, but I suppose it could be possible since it is a type of radiation.
A common misnomer is that heat causes skunking, but sunlight is actually the main enemy. It depends on the beer and the bottle color, but skunking can occur in only a few minutes if the beer is left in direct sunlight. Beer in clear bottles is not really practical, but marketing sometimes wins over engineering.
